III. BACKGROUND FOR THE TON'
The Health Services Department seeks funding to operate the emergency shelter program
at full capacity on a year round-basis. The Emergency Shelter Grant(E G)program,
funded by the U.S. Department of Housing and Urban Development, is a source of public
funding providing valuable housing and service benefits to low-income residents of
Contra Costa County. Without such funding the emergency shelter program may have to
operate at reduced or part-tune capacity,

eider Standard Agreement #28-6039-2 (State #99-65494) , this project
will provide viral load testing services to the County' s AIDS
Program:, as well as to other county health department. AIDS
programs. The testing is funded by the State Office of AIDS which
i�p
providing this
service to HIV infected persons
-� who are Y.n)o/t�
Meda-Cal el.i.g,wb'e, do not have ,oriv�Ltte iEtis"?Sri1..ance, and who
otherwise could not afford this service. Viral Load Testing is
important in prognosis and management of antiviral therapy.

Standard Agreement #29-314-1 will continue fundi.ng for the
County' s EMS Agency to develop and implement a systemfor linking
existing EMS provider patient data records with each ' other and
with patient outcome data to support a comprehensive EMS quality '>
morove� ent sys'E:em. Pay?ent data records �o be ' inked inclu-
de the
fob lowing_; first responder and ambulance dispatch data, first
responder defibrillation data, ar=u?an.ce patient care report data.,
emergency department patient outcome data, interfacility transfer
data, and trauma registry dant..

BACKGROMM/REASON(S) RECO'bMNDATION(S)
Since 19$4, Planned: Parenthood has contracted with. the County for
laboratory tests, paying a set fee per test The Contractor provides the
County with a Medi-Cal sticker for each Medi--Cal eligible client or a
State Office of Family Planning (SOFP) Health Access Program (HAP) number
:for each OOP client far whorl: a laboratory test is performed. The County
bills Medi-Cal clients' tests to :fedi -Cdl and Sb 'P clients' tests to soFp
through its billing process .
The Sexually Transmitted Disease (STD) program services prodded by>
Planned Parenthood under this Agreement are a valuable ' adjunct to the
County' s STD efforts and form an integral part of the County' s response
to the eDidemic of STD.
